Epilepsy comorbidities present before diagnosis: Research recap with Remy Pugh and Dr. Chris Tailby
from Sharp Waves: ILAE's epilepsy podcast · host ILAE
Send comments and feedbackSome people with epilepsy also experience memory and learning issues, as well as depression or anxiety. A small study in Australia screened people for these conditions at a first seizure clinic before any anti-seizure medications had been prescribed. Compared with a control group, the people at the first seizure clinic had higher rates of all of these cognitive and neuropsychological issues.The study is published in Epilepsia Open.
